Supplement Quick Facts

Common Uses
Traditionally used for cardiovascular health support and blood sugar management.
Available Forms
Whole Grain and Bran Forms.
Common Side Effects
Reported effects include gas, bloating, and minor skin irritation.
Who Should Avoid
Individuals with gluten sensitivity or celiac disease should exercise caution.
Interactions
May interact with diabetes medications due to its fiber content.
Regulatory Status
Sold as a dietary supplement in the United States.

📋Overview

This cereal grain is a species grown for its seed, which is typically consumed as a whole food. The plant is a significant source of dietary fiber, particularly a soluble fiber known as beta-glucan.

The ingredient is processed into various forms, including the bran, the whole grain, and extracts from the straw or stems. It contains a variety of nutrients and phytochemicals that contribute to its classification as a common dietary component.
